Output 3c100086baaf7cc0bff50741ddaed04fcf4bf988204dcf6ce0b3a917e76ccd0e:0

value
1036813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87bcb37155823161e3096e8bf06f467c3823670e OP_EQUAL
address
3E4jCcUzw2f6JR6CrfTrpe2jf5bbTi4Qk8
transaction
3c100086baaf7cc0bff50741ddaed04fcf4bf988204dcf6ce0b3a917e76ccd0e
confirmations
333573
spent
true